草庐IT

MySQL INSERT SELECT 不插入

全部标签

javascript - 从 upsert (insertOrUpdate) Sequelize Node.js 获取插入行的 id

我正在创建一个RESTAPI。我想实现一个独立的PUT操作,它可以创建或更新数据库中的特定资源。我正在使用node.js、postgreSQL和sequelize。问题是sequelizeupsert返回true或false取决于资源是更新还是创建。但如果资源已创建,我需要能够将唯一标识符(列ID)发送回客户端。我尝试过的一个解决方案是通过在sequelizefindOne查询的“where”属性中指定从客户端发送的每一列来尝试找到完全相同的资源。但如果客户端发送不在数据库中的其他列,它会抛出错误。在我的实现中不应该是这种情况。这个可以实现吗?最好没有一些性能开销。谢谢

javascript - CKEditor 5 - 如何插入一些 HTML(也就是源模式在哪里)?

我希望能够从所见即所得切换到纯HTML,例如插入IFrameYoutube视频。到目前为止,对于标准的CKEditor5构建,没有关于如何做到这一点的文档。有没有等同于SourceEditingArea的插件但适用于CKEditor5? 最佳答案 是的,可以将html插入CKEditor5:insertHTML(html:string){//See:https://ckeditor.com/docs/ckeditor5/latest/builds/guides/faq.html#where-are-the-editorinserth

javascript - 在 Javascript (jQuery) 中将数组插入数组

我一直在尝试在循环中获取push()方法来构建如下结构:varlocations2=[['User',position.coords.latitude,position.coords.longitude,1],['BondiBeach',-33.890542,151.274856,2],['CoogeeBeach',-33.923036,151.259052,3],['CronullaBeach',-34.028249,151.157507,4],['ManlyBeach',-33.80010128657071,151.28747820854187,5],['MaroubraBeach

javascript - 在页面加载时创建文本框和插入数据

我想知道如何在页面加载时创建文本框和插入数据。我想做的是从数据库中打开一个数组字符串,创建文本框并在页面加载时填充文本框。我有一个来自mssql数据库的数组字符串,看起来像这样test,test;bla;bla2;test44;test55;test66我用;分隔每个单独的数组,我想创建文本框并将值一个一个地插入文本框,因此最终结果如下所示:我不知道如何使用下面的代码。无论我尝试什么,我都会弄乱添加/删除功能,或者我最终会在单击加号按钮时克隆所有文本框。谢谢请参阅下面的代码或转到https://jsfiddle.net/kj3cwww0//problemvaluesarecleared

javascript - 如何在 Bookshelf.js 中进行嵌套插入

如何将这样的对象插入到Book和Page两个表中varbook={name:'Hello',author:'World',pages:[{pagetitle:'intro',book:8},{pagetitle:'chaptessr1',book:8}]}; 最佳答案 我认为您可能正在寻找某种捷径,但认为没有捷径:varPromise=require('bluebird');varBook=bookshelf.Model.extend({tableName:'books'});varPage=bookshelf.Model.exte

javascript - 我怎样才能告诉动态插入的 <script> 标签……运行

我正在动态插入带有src的标签属性,没有内容。但是浏览器不会在插入后拉下该src并运行脚本——标签只是位于DOM中。我可以告诉浏览器“运行”脚本标签吗?因为我正在使用其他代码,所以我更容易通过src获取代码属性而不是自己获取它并将其插入到标记的主体中——但如果有必要,我也可以这样做(并欢迎对此提出任何建议)。更新请求的信息脚本标签在页面加载后根据用户交互插入任意次数我是这样插入标签的(jquery的html函数删除了脚本标签):document.getElementById("my-div").innerHTML="thescripttag,whichstackoverflowwant

javascript - 使用&符号和插入符号的 Handlebars 模板

我们发现了一些旧的Handlebars模板,它们工作正常,但包含一些奇怪的Handlebars用法。两个奇怪的是{{^is_question}}{{/is_question}}和{{&answer}}这些都没有在Handlerbars文档中列出,也没有定义帮助程序。有人知道他们是做什么的吗?^is_question似乎可以与{{#ifis_question}}互换使用。也许这是一些已弃用的速记符号?模板的编译方式与我们编译其他模板的方式相同:template=Handlebars.compile(ItemTemplate)我们的Handlebars版本是:Handlebars.VERS

javascript - 用于在 gmail 中插入数学的 Greasemonkey 脚本

我希望有一种简单的方法来与gmail交流数学方程式。有一个javascript名为AsciiMath的脚本,它应该将类似Tex的方程式转换为标准的mathML。我认为将此脚本与GM一起使用会很好。我认为在发送电子邮件之前,此脚本会将您电子邮件中所有类似TeX的方程式转换为MathML。因此,使用FF(或安装了MathPlayer的IE)的读者将能够轻松阅读这些方程式。理想情况下,我希望以某种方式将原始的类似TeX的方程式保存在纯文本消息中,以便纯文本电子邮件客户端(例如mutt)可以读取它。显然这里最薄弱的环节是客户端软件,它很可能不支持MathML。尽管如此,如果我的通讯员使用的是F

javascript - Wordpress - 在编辑器中插入 html/文本

我正在为Wordpress制作一个Vimeo上传插件,以便您可以直接从wordpress上传到Vimeo并直接嵌入。无论如何,我认为我已经完成了最困难的部分,那就是身份验证(那里有不好的例子)。现在我有另一个问题。在Wordpress中,您可以通过按下弹出窗口中的按钮将图像嵌入到富文本编辑器中。(http://cl.ly/6Xns)(荷兰语中的“Invoegeninbericht”按钮)。现在我想做同样的事情,当有人点击我的“invoegen”按钮(http://cl.ly/6Wmn)时,将“sometekst”(一个url就足够了)插入到富文本区域,我该如何实现?我在Wordpres

javascript - 是否可以在 textarea 中插入文本并更新撤消/重做队列?

几天前,我发布了一个question关于如何在InternetExplorer中更新文本。看起来,所使用的方法在Firefox中也不起作用。这让我想到是否有办法修改文本区域的值并更新撤消/重做队列(调用ctrl-Z或document.execCommand('undo');)到目前为止,我发现了两种可能性,但它们并不适用于所有浏览器:选项1:varevent=document.createEvent('TextEvent');event.initTextEvent('textInput',true,true,null,text,9,"en-US");textarea.focus();t